In order to understand the relationship of the film Eyes Wide Shut with its source, Schnitzler's Traumnovelle, it is necessary to analyse Kubrick’s relationship with the cultural milieu of the early 20th century and modernism. Kubrick has been called the last modernist author, but in what sense can we accept this definition? This essay, through a close reading, relates the film to the philosophy of Foucault and Weininger and shows that the filmmaker through this film wants to close the modernist era and the 20th century.
